JIT head wants more time to submit Sahiwal ‘encounter’ report

Published January 22, 2019

 

Additional Inspector General (AIG) Ijaz Hussain Shah, who is heading the Joint Investigation Team (JIT) formed to probe into the Sahiwal ‘encounter’, has said that the team needs more time to submit its report to Punjab Chief Minister Usman Buzdar.

Speaking to the media on Tuesday, the AIG said that the report cannot be completed as the team needs to investigate more into the Sahiwal ‘encounter’. He said that the team had arrested six Counter Terrorism Department (CTD) officials who were being interrogated.

The JIT head added that they had also recorded statements from eyewitnesses, local media reported. Punjab chief minister had given the team till Tuesday to conduct its investigations and submit him a report by Tuesday evening.

Last week, Khalil, Nabeela, their teenage daughter Areeba and their neighbour Zeeshan were shot by the CTD officials who claimed that they were terrorists. The officials said that they had signaled the victim's car to stop, but instead of stopping the occupants of the car started firing, after which the CTD retaliated.

Three children of the deceased survived the attack, who have said that the officials fired on them. The childrens' statements also matched witnesses’ statements who said that the CTD had started shooting first.
